diff --git a/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.spec.ts b/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.spec.ts index 52482b7991..18e8e83f74 100644 --- a/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.spec.ts +++ b/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.spec.ts @@ -518,11 +518,11 @@ describe('PoLookupModalBaseComponent:', () => { const expectedValueDisclaimer = { property: 'propertyTest', value: 'valueTest', - label: 'propertyTest: valueTest' + label: 'PropertyTest: valueTest' }; const expectedValueDisclaimerGroup = { title: 'titleTest', - disclaimers: [{ property: 'propertyTest', value: 'valueTest', label: 'propertyTest: valueTest' }] + disclaimers: [{ property: 'propertyTest', value: 'valueTest', label: 'PropertyTest: valueTest' }] }; component.addDisclaimer('valueTest', 'propertyTest'); @@ -534,10 +534,10 @@ describe('PoLookupModalBaseComponent:', () => { it("addDisclaimer: should return formated currency in locale default if field type is 'currency'", () => { component['language'] = 'pt'; component.advancedFilters = [{ property: 'value', type: 'currency' }]; - const expectedValueDisclaimer = { property: 'value', value: 321, label: 'value: 321,00' }; + const expectedValueDisclaimer = { property: 'value', value: 321, label: 'Value: 321,00' }; const expectedValueDisclaimerGroup = { title: 'titleTest', - disclaimers: [{ property: 'value', value: 321, label: 'value: 321,00' }] + disclaimers: [{ property: 'value', value: 321, label: 'Value: 321,00' }] }; component.addDisclaimer(321, 'value'); @@ -548,10 +548,10 @@ describe('PoLookupModalBaseComponent:', () => { it("addDisclaimer: should return formated currency in locale 'En' if field type is 'currency' and locale is 'en'", () => { component.advancedFilters = [{ property: 'value', type: 'currency', locale: 'en' }]; - const expectedValueDisclaimer = { property: 'value', value: 321, label: 'value: 321.00' }; + const expectedValueDisclaimer = { property: 'value', value: 321, label: 'Value: 321.00' }; const expectedValueDisclaimerGroup = { title: 'titleTest', - disclaimers: [{ property: 'value', value: 321, label: 'value: 321.00' }] + disclaimers: [{ property: 'value', value: 321, label: 'Value: 321.00' }] }; component.addDisclaimer(321, 'value'); @@ -570,10 +570,10 @@ describe('PoLookupModalBaseComponent:', () => { ] } ]; - const expectedValueDisclaimer = { property: 'company', value: 1, label: 'company: Totvs' }; + const expectedValueDisclaimer = { property: 'company', value: 1, label: 'Company: Totvs' }; const expectedValueDisclaimerGroup = { title: 'titleTest', - disclaimers: [{ property: 'company', value: 1, label: 'company: Totvs' }] + disclaimers: [{ property: 'company', value: 1, label: 'Company: Totvs' }] }; component.addDisclaimer(1, 'company'); @@ -589,10 +589,10 @@ describe('PoLookupModalBaseComponent:', () => { options: [{ value: 1 }, { value: 2 }] } ]; - const expectedValueDisclaimer = { property: 'company', value: 1, label: 'company: 1' }; + const expectedValueDisclaimer = { property: 'company', value: 1, label: 'Company: 1' }; const expectedValueDisclaimerGroup = { title: 'titleTest', - disclaimers: [{ property: 'company', value: 1, label: 'company: 1' }] + disclaimers: [{ property: 'company', value: 1, label: 'Company: 1' }] }; component.addDisclaimer(1, 'company'); diff --git a/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.ts b/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.ts index 99108974bf..c74c346775 100644 --- a/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.ts +++ b/projects/ui/src/lib/components/po-field/po-lookup/po-lookup-modal/po-lookup-modal-base.component.ts @@ -5,7 +5,7 @@ import { catchError } from 'rxjs/operators'; import { InputBoolean } from '../../../../decorators'; -import { isTypeof } from '../../../../utils/util'; +import { capitalizeFirstLetter, isTypeof } from '../../../../utils/util'; import { poLocaleDefault } from '../../../../services/po-language/po-language.constant'; import { PoModalAction } from '../../../../components/po-modal'; import { PoModalComponent } from '../../../../components/po-modal/po-modal.component'; @@ -301,7 +301,7 @@ export abstract class PoLookupModalBaseComponent implements OnDestroy, OnInit { const fieldFilter = this.advancedFilters.find(filter => filter.property === property); this.disclaimer = { property: property }; this.disclaimer.value = value; - const labelProperty = fieldFilter.label ? fieldFilter.label : fieldFilter.property; + const labelProperty = fieldFilter.label || capitalizeFirstLetter(fieldFilter.property); if (fieldFilter.type === 'currency' && value) { this.formatValueToCurrency(fieldFilter, value);